About 5-butylsulfanyl-N-(3-methoxypropyl)-12,12-dimethyl-11-oxa-8-thia-4,6-diazatricyclo[7.4.0.02,7]trideca-1(9),2,4,6-tetraen-3-amine

5-butylsulfanyl-N-(3-methoxypropyl)-12,12-dimethyl-11-oxa-8-thia-4,6-diazatricyclo[7.4.0.02,7]trideca-1(9),2,4,6-tetraen-3-amine (PubChem CID 2031213) has the molecular formula C19H29N3O2S2 and a molecular weight of 395.59 g/mol. Its IUPAC name is 5-butylsulfanyl-N-(3-methoxypropyl)-12,12-dimethyl-11-oxa-8-thia-4,6-diazatricyclo[7.4.0.02,7]trideca-1(9),2,4,6-tetraen-3-amine.
